What is El Infierno about? Toggle content

Title: El Infierno Logline: A deported man joins a vicious drug cartel to survive in his hometown, but a web of deceit and betrayal threatens to tear him apart from his family and newfound wealth. Synopsis: After being deported from the United States, Benjamin Garcia returns to his hometown in Mexico, only to find a bleak and dangerous landscape ruled by a ruthless drug cartel. To support his family and himself, Benny reluctantly joins the cartel, quickly rising through the ranks as he becomes embroiled in a world of violence and corruption. But when he discovers that his younger brother was killed by the rival cartel, Benny's loyalties are tested, and he must decide whether to pursue revenge or protect his newfound power and wealth. As he navigates this treacherous underworld, Benny uncovers a web of secrets and lies that threaten to destroy everything he holds dear. Will he be able to escape the darkness that surrounds him, or will he succumb to the same fate as his brother? Genre: Crime, Drama, Thriller Tone: Gritty, intense, and suspenseful, with a hint of dark humor. Rating: R for strong violence, language, and some sexual content.
